Terry Hutt

Terry Hutt, who turned 84 on 30th April, hoped that he and the royal baby would share the same birthday as him. (Image: Getty Images)

Terry Hutt

Terry, who has been an avid royal watched since World War II and camped out for all of Prince William and Duchess Catherineโ€™s children in his eye-catching Union Jack suit, said heโ€™s โ€œdisappointedโ€ this royal baby wonโ€™t be as public as the Cambridge children but says โ€œprivacy comes first.โ€ Onya, Terry! Cards

Terry even has two cards ready to send to the Duke and Duchess of Sussex: one for a boy and one for a girl. (Image: ITV)

Terry night

And Terry, who lives over two hours away from Windsor in Weston-super-Mare, is even camping out over night. Now that is dedication. (Image: Twitter @droidcam)

Terry Hutt and Margaret Taylor

โ€œMy wife allows me to come, weโ€™ve been together 57 years and so Iโ€™ve got a good partner,โ€ said Terry, pictured here with 75 year-old fellow super-fan Margaret Taylor. (Image: Getty Images)

Margaret Taylor house

Itโ€™s safe to say Margaret is a fellow super-fan, take a look at her house! (Image: Network Ten)
